Just got back from a three day trip to the island of Camiguin . Took my wife , daughter , son in law , son in laws nephew , my sister in law , SIL's daughter and the daughters boyfriend .

Rather neat and clean island .

Had two rooms right on the beach and we could see what they call "The White Island" from our rooms . The white islands nothing more then a tidal island , but we took a native boat out to see it early Saturday morning , the boat ride alone was worth it to me . Later that day we had a fellow drive us around the island to a hot spring , a cold spring , a huge waterfall and a couple other attractions . Not my normal rountine when I vacation but they had a good time so it made me feel good !

Tuesday we'll go see "The Devine Mercey" , this is a smaller version of the statue that's in Rio De Janero .

And we'll have a piggy roast Saturday for my son in laws mother when she comes to visit .

Saw some carabau yesterday I wanted to photograph but I didn't get a chance . As a matter of fact pictures so far this trip have been few and far between for me .
